New Suunto Training Series Watches and Comfort Belt

The New Suunto Training Series Watches features 5 watches in all including the t1, t1c, t3c, t4c, t6c, plus the T-series for women (features softer wrist straps). The Suunto t6c, for example, is like having a sports laboratory on your wrist. The t6c provides training control and analysis with features like a comprehensive physiological analysis on PC, Real-time Training Effect and EPOC, an altimeter for hill and altitude performance, Speed, distance and cycling cadence with optional PODs, a real-time heart rate and calories, watch with dual time, date, alarm, stopwatch with lap times, interval and countdown timers.
All Suunto Training Series Watches are upgraded with easy-to-use menus and navigation, and provide feedback with the new Suunto Comfort Belt. The Suunto Comfort Belt sends accurate heart rate information to any Suunto Training Series Watch with 100% disturbance-free ANT technology. This way you are always in the know about your vitals.
